SYMSITES – Industrial Symbiosis at Process Industry Sites
The SYMSITES project aims to demonstrate and optimise industrial symbiosis solutions at the level of individual process industry sites, supporting the transition towards circular and climate-neutral production systems. The project focuses on enhancing the efficient use of resources by enabling the exchange and recovery of materials, energy, water, and by-products within and across industrial facilities.
SYMSITES develops and implements advanced symbiosis concepts in large-scale industrial environments, integrating technological innovations with process optimisation and digital tools. The project adopts a site-based approach, addressing operational, technical, and organisational challenges to improve performance and sustainability in energy-intensive industries.
Through demonstration activities in real industrial sites, SYMSITES validates the environmental and economic benefits of industrial symbiosis, including reduced emissions, lower resource consumption, and improved competitiveness. The project also tackles regulatory and market barriers, contributing to the wider deployment of circular solutions in European process industries and supporting the objectives of the European Green Deal.
